Perennial vegetables are vegetables you plant once and get harvests for years to come. Here’s how to get started with them.
Description: Imagine planting your vegetables once and getting harvests for years to come. Sound too good to be true? Not when you plant perennial vegetables. These are vegetables that come back year after year without having to be replanted.
In this episode, we dive into perennial vegetables and how you can get started with them.
